What Causes Dark Spots?
Dark spots, also known as hyperpigmentation, appear when the skin produces excess melanin. Some of the most common causes include:
-
Sun exposure: UV rays accelerate pigmentation.
-
Aging: Age spots or liver spots are common after 40.
-
Acne scars: Post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ation can leave marks.
-
Hormonal changes: Pregnancy or birth control may trigger melasma.
-
Lifestyle factors: Stress, pollution, and poor skincare habits contribute to uneven tone.
Effective Treatments for Dark Spots in Chevy Chase
Advanced skin care techniques available in Chevy Chase address hyperpigmentation safely and effectively. Options may include:
-
Laser therapy: Targets melanin deposits for clearer skin.
-
Chemical peels: Removes dead skin cells and stimulates cell renewal.
-
Microneedling with serums: Encourages collagen production and improves skin tone.
-
Medical-grade facials: Brightens skin with antioxidant-rich treatments.
-
Topical solutions: Prescription creams and serums designed for pigmentation correction.

FAQs About Dark Spots Correction
1. How long does it take to see results?
Most patients notice improvement after a few sessions, but full results may take several weeks depending on the treatment type.
2. Are treatments safe for all skin types?
Yes, professionals customize procedures to suit your unique skin tone and sensitivity.
3. Can dark spots return after treatment?
Yes, if skin isn’t protected. Using sunscreen and following aftercare prevents recurrence.
4. Is there downtime after procedures?
Some treatments like chemical peels may cause mild redness, but most allow you to resume normal activities quickly.
